The Columbia River Inter-Tribal Fish Commission (CRITFC) is searching for a dedicated Development Director to spearhead our fundraising endeavors and foster invaluable donor relationships. This critical role involves developing and implementing fundraising strategies, cultivating donor relationships, managing grant applications, and ensuring the financial sustainability of the organization's programs and initiatives. The Development Director will work closely with the Executive Director to achieve fundraising goals and advance the mission of the organization. The position involves regular interaction with high-level tribal, federal, state, and NGO policymakers; requires local, regional, national, and international visibility; and serves as the voice of CRITFC to build relationships and raise awareness around tribal priorities. Responsibilities Fundraising Strategy and Planning: Develop and execute comprehensive fundraising strategies to support the organization's financial needs and long-term sustainability. Collaborate with the leadership team to set fundraising goals, timelines, and benchmarks. Identify new fundraising opportunities and innovative approaches to attract diverse sources of funding. Donor Cultivation and Relationship Management: Identify and cultivate relationships with individual donors, foundations, corporations, and other potential funding sources. Create personalized engagement plans to steward current funding and expand the funding base. Regularly communicate with funders through various channels to provide updates on the organization's impact and progress. Research, identify, and pursue grant opportunities from governmental agencies, foundations, and other funding bodies. Prepare and submit grant proposals, ensuring compliance with all grant requirements and deadlines. Maintain accurate records of grants, proposals, reports, and correspondence. Plan, coordinate, and execute fundraising campaigns, initiatives, and events to raise awareness, engage supporters and raise funds. Collaborate with the Executive Director, government affairs, and communications teams to develop materials and messages for fundraising campaigns. Budgeting and Financial Oversight: Work with the finance team to develop fundraising budgets and monitor income projections. Track and analyze fundraising data to assess the effectiveness of different strategies and make data-driven decisions. Commission Engagement: Collaborate with the Commission to leverage their networks and expertise in fundraising efforts. Provide regular reports and updates to the Commission on fundraising progress and strategies. Compliance and Reporting: Ensure compliance with all relevant laws, regulations, and ethical standards related to fundraising and donor management. Prepare regular reports on fundraising activities and outcomes. Qualifications Bachelor's degree in a related field (Master's degree preferred). Proven experience in nonprofit fundraising, with a focus on major gifts, grants, and donor cultivation. Strong understanding of tribal communities, their values, and cultural sensitivities. Excellent written and verbal communication skills. Ability to build and maintain strong relationships with diverse stakeholders. Strategic thinker with the ability to develop and implement successful fundraising strategies. Proficiency in fundraising software, donor databases, and Microsoft Office Suite. Strong organizational and project management skills. Leadership experience, including managing a team. Commitment to the mission and values of the tribal non-profit organization.
